HAUBSTADT, Ind. (WEVV) — The Haubstadt Police Department is cracking down on speeding after officers said they’ve documented multiple drivers going more than double the speed limit through town in recent months.
Town Marshal Jason Wright issued a stern warning to drivers, emphasizing that residential streets are not racetracks. He said the department has seen vehicles traveling at double and sometimes triple the posted speed limits.
“This is our Town where people live, where kids ride bikes, people walk, where families expect to make it home in one piece. And yet some of you are flying down these streets like the laws don’t apply to you,” Wright said…
